QUOTE(TristanX @ Dec 3 2018, 08:35 AM)
Best power supply reviews comes from Jonnyguru, Anandtech, Techpowerup and Tom's hardware. They test the PSU throughly.
Dont get your hopes high from other PSU reviewers.
Those are established ones, but dont forget that they are limited to testing what they can get and use. For example, Superflower silver Eco is not going to be reviewed by them due to voltage requirements. Thus we have to make do with local testing and experiences too.
